Types of Sofa Shops in the UK
When looking for the best sofa, consumers can select from various kinds of sofa stores, each presenting distinct benefits and styles:
National Retail Chains: These are large furniture retailers with multiple areas throughout the UK, such as DFS, IKEA, and John Lewis. They typically offer a large selection of sofas ranging from economical to high-end options.
Boutique Sofa Shops: Smaller, independent shops like Sofa.com or Munro Interiors concentrate on workmanship and customized service. These shops may provide bespoke furniture, permitting clients to personalize designs, materials, and sizes.
Online Retailers: The increase of e-commerce has offered birth to a variety of online sofa retailers like Wayfair, Made.com, and Swoon. Online shopping uses benefit and typically competitive prices, although clients miss out on the tactile experience of in-store shopping.
Second-Hand Shops: Places like eBay, Facebook Marketplace, and local charity stores offer an avenue for budget-conscious consumers looking for special or classic pieces. A typically cost-effective alternative, buying pre-owned can lead to sustainability benefits as well.
Custom Furniture Makers: For those seeking entirely special pieces, customized furniture makers permit for total style control, although this frequently comes at a premium price.
Popular Styles of Sofas in the UK
Sofas can be found in different styles that reflect style trends and accommodate various lifestyles. Understanding these can aid in choosing the ideal piece for a home:
Chesterfield: Recognizable by their classic tufted style, Chesterfield sofas are often upholstered in leather. They include a touch of elegance and charm to traditional interiors.
Sectional Sofas: Known for flexibility, sectional sofas are designed to fit larger spaces and can be rearranged to suit the layout of a space.
Sleeper Sofas: Ideal for smaller sized homes or guest spaces, sleeper sofas double as both seating and beds, using practicality without sacrificing design.
Mid-Century Modern: Characterized by clean lines and practical style, these sofas are ideal for those who prefer a minimalist visual.
Scandinavian Design: Emphasizing simpleness and minimalism while optimizing function, Scandinavian sofas often include light woods and neutral materials, appropriate for modern living spaces.
Factors to Consider When Buying a Sofa
Buying a sofa is an investment that requires careful factor to consider. Here are some necessary factors to remember:
Size: Before visiting a store or shopping online, measure the area where the sofa will live. Guaranteeing it complements the room's scale avoids a confined or disproportionate appearance.
Product: Sofas come in various products, including leather, cotton, and artificial materials. Each product has its own benefits in terms of toughness, upkeep, and style.
Convenience: The sofa's convenience level is vital. Clients must make the effort to rest on different designs to find the one that feels right for them.
Design: The sofa should balance with existing decoration. Whether going with contemporary, standard, or eclectic design styles, guarantee it complements the general aesthetic of the room.
Budget: Sofas vary significantly in cost, and setting a budget prior to shopping helps narrow down options while avoiding impulse purchases.
Performance: Consider way of life needs. Households with children and animals might require resilient materials that are simple to tidy, while others may prioritize visual appeals over functionality.
